From Insight Engines to Execution Layers
ERP AI agents execution refers to artificial intelligence components embedded in enterprise software that move beyond analytics to autonomously run business processes, making decisions, triggering workflows, and updating records without waiting for users to click through dashboards or manually approve routine tasks. This marks a clear break from the era where ERP, CRM, and accounting systems were mostly reporting tools that visualized what had happened. Today, vendors are building agents that connect APIs, retrieve data, and carry out actions across multiple systems. In ERP and adjacent platforms, the architectural focus is shifting toward an execution layer that owns the end‑to‑end flow of work. As these autonomous business processes mature, the core value of an AI‑native enterprise suite becomes its ability to decide and act at scale, while humans supervise exceptions and strategy rather than every transaction.
Acquisitions Reveal a Push Toward Action-Centric AI
Recent deals show vendors buying capabilities aimed at execution, not only prediction. Asana’s acquisition of StackAI connects AI agents across ERP, CRM, ITSM, and document systems so they can run cross‑system workflows inside a human‑agent team context. Coupa’s move for Rossum brings transactional language models trained on tens of millions of documents into source‑to‑pay, allowing decision intelligence software to act on invoices and contracts. Salesforce’s agreement to acquire Contentful gives its Agentforce agents a structured content layer they can query and assemble, while Vertice’s purchase of Vendr adds more than 2 million pricing data points and over 250,000 negotiated contracts to fuel 60‑plus AI agents, including an autonomous negotiation agent. Vendors are building AI execution stacks that combine domain‑specific data, workflow context, and content so agents can carry out reliable business actions instead of stopping at recommendations.

Dark Software: ERP That Operates Behind the Scenes
As AI agents become primary operators of business systems, some ERP executives argue that legacy platforms must turn into “dark software” that runs almost entirely through APIs and autonomous workflows. In this model, software is selected and used by agents rather than human users, and routine ERP interactions disappear from the user interface. Ho Woong‑ki of Younglimwon Soft Lab describes the trajectory from search and conversational services toward agents that “autonomously retrieve data, analyze information, and execute business processes without human intervention.” The goal is an ERP layer that is invisible day‑to‑day, quietly handling procurement approvals, journal postings, and supply chain adjustments. People step in only for exception handling, policy changes, or major strategic decisions. For vendors, this means re‑architecting products so AI agents can call every important function programmatically, with clear policies, audit trails, and guardrails built in.

Mid-Market Pressure and AI-Native Enterprise Suites
While large platforms buy their way into the execution stack, mid‑market vendors are building AI‑native enterprise suites from the ground up. These systems assume from day one that autonomous business processes will run core workflows: order‑to‑cash, source‑to‑pay, project delivery, and field service. Integrations like Microsoft’s connection between Dynamics 365 Field Service, Project Operations, and Financials show how closing the loop between operational events and financial reality becomes an AI design problem. Mid‑market suites promise out‑of‑the‑box agents that reconcile data across modules, propose actions, and execute transactions with minimal configuration. This creates new competitive pressure on traditional ERP providers that still depend on human data entry and batch approvals. As AI‑native suites spread, customers start to expect systems where the default experience is automated action, not manual navigation through menus or dashboards for every small decision.
Decision Intelligence Platforms as the Bridge to Automation
Decision intelligence software is emerging as the bridge between analytics and fully automated business actions. These platforms bring together data from multiple sources, apply artificial intelligence and machine learning, then recommend or execute decisions directly in operational systems. Instead of generating reports about inventory shortages or supply chain disruptions, decision intelligence tools identify risks, suggest the best response, and in many cases trigger workflows to resolve issues without manual intervention. According to PC Tech Magazine, organizations that adopt these decision intelligence solutions improve operational efficiency and respond faster to market changes because insights are tied to execution. In ERP contexts, decision intelligence platforms increasingly act as orchestration layers on top of AI‑native enterprise suites, supervising autonomous workflows, enforcing policies, and ensuring that AI agents act in line with business objectives and compliance requirements.
